Dybala’s Legacy at Juventus

Paulo Dybala joined Juventus in 2015 from Palermo for a fee of approximately €32 million. His arrival was seen as part of Juventus’ long-term vision to maintain their dominance in Italian football. Over the next seven seasons, Dybala played a crucial role in helping Juventus secure multiple Serie A titles, Coppa Italia trophies, and Supercoppa Italiana wins.

With his exceptional dribbling ability, creativity, and goal-scoring prowess, Dybala quickly became a fan favorite. His partnership with legendary figures such as Gianluigi Buffon, Giorgio Chiellini, and later Cristiano Ronaldo helped Juventus maintain their status as Italy’s top club. Despite battling injuries in his later years, Dybala remained an influential figure on the field, often stepping up in crucial matches.

By the time his contract was set to expire in 2022, Dybala had scored 115 goals in 293 appearances for Juventus, placing him among the club’s all-time top scorers. Given his importance to the team, many expected the club to extend his contract, making the eventual decision not to renew all the more shocking.

The ‘Baffling’ Decision to Let Him Go

In March 2022, Juventus CEO Maurizio Arrivabene confirmed that the club would not be offering Dybala a new contract. The decision came as a surprise, especially since earlier reports suggested that the two parties had been negotiating a renewal. Juventus’ reasoning was reportedly based on a shift in strategy, with the club focusing on younger players and financial restructuring. The arrival of Serbian striker Dušan Vlahović in January 2022 played a key role in the decision, as Juventus saw him as their new attacking focal point.

However, what made the decision even more puzzling was that Juventus allowed one of their most creative players to leave without bringing in an adequate replacement. While Vlahović was a promising talent, he lacked Dybala’s playmaking ability, vision, and leadership qualities. As a result, Juventus struggled in the following season, finishing without a major trophy for the first time in over a decade.
